Сard №1
I.Vocabulary: a desert – a large area of dry land that usually gets very little rain, a desert island –a small tropical island with no people living on it, a rainforest –an area of land in hot countries with many tall trees and thick bushes, a volcano –a mountain that may explode and produce fire and very hot rocks , a cruise – a journey on a ship for pleasure, a round – the-world trip – describe a journey that goes round the world, a safari – a holiday in Africa to see wild animals in the countryside, a trek –a long and often difficult journey, bungee jumping –the activity of jumping off a high bridge
Give definitions to the multi-part verbs
1.Turn up –to increase the amount of sound, heat or light, 2. takeup-to begin to do an activity or sport,3 back out –to refuse to do sth. that you agreed to, 4. be into –to enjoy taking part in a particular activity, 5. go through with sth – to do sth that you have planned or agreed to do ,6 put on – to dress on clothes , 7.set up – to organize or plan sth, 8.get across- to make someone understand something

Сard №2
Vocabulary: Cab - taxi, laboratory –a room where scientists work and do tests, microscope –a scientific instrument that can make small things look large, slide –a piece of thin plastic used for seeing something under a microscope, slippers –a soft shoe you wear indoors, test tube- a long glass container used in scientific experiments, top hat –a tall black hat that men wear on formal occasions, science fiction – a story, film about life in the future , especially scientific advances often describing space travel and life on other planets, thriller – a film, story causing a lot of excitement and sometimes fear because of a murderer, western –a film about cowboys who lived in the United States in the nineteenth century, character- a person in a story , play ,plot -the set of events in a story, play, scene –one piece of action in a play, fall for sb, fall in love - to begin to feel love for someone , go out with, , break up with, get away
